Why Titillium Works So Well in This Template

Titillium is a modern typography choice that brings a sense of professionalism and contemporary flair to any design. As a sans serif font, it lacks the small finishing strokes (serifs) at the end of characters, making it highly legible on screens and in printed materials alike. This characteristic is especially important for ID cards, where readability is key for quick recognition and information processing.

Titillium’s open letterforms and balanced proportions help maintain visual hierarchy, ensuring names, titles, and other details are easy to read at a glance. Because it’s a free font, it's accessible for all users without compromising the premium look of your final product. Its versatility also means it pairs well with a range of other fonts—whether you're using a bold script for signatures or a subtle serif for body copy, you can test different combinations to find what works best for your project.

How to Choose the Right Font Pairings

While the Creative ID Card Template comes with a strong default font, experimenting with pairings can elevate your design further. A popular strategy is to combine Titillium with a complementary script or handwritten font for names or taglines. Just ensure there's enough contrast between the two styles so they don't clash visually.

For example, pairing Titillium with a soft script font like Quicksand or Raleway can add a touch of warmth and personality without sacrificing legibility. On the flip side, if you're aiming for a more corporate look, stick to another sans serif such as Montserrat or Roboto to maintain a streamlined, professional tone.

Here’s a quick guide to effective font pairing:

  1. Match the tone: Keep the same mood (modern, elegant, playful) across fonts.
  2. Balance weight and style: Avoid combining two very heavy or two very light fonts unless intentional for emphasis.
  3. Use hierarchy: Let one font take the lead (like Titillium for titles) and let the secondary font support it (for body text or accents).

One thing to consider when working with this template is how to handle image placement. Since images aren't included in the download, you’ll need to source or design them separately. High-resolution photos or vector-based icons work best to maintain the overall quality of the ID card. Make sure to follow standard photo sizing guidelines for official-looking credentials.

Also, keep an eye on the bleed setting. At 0.125 inch, it provides enough margin for trimming without cutting into critical design elements. Always double-check your printer's specifications before finalizing the layout to avoid unexpected cropping issues.
